Caterpillar 118C vs Gehl 562: Which Is the Better Value?
The Caterpillar 118C averages $3,233 CAD at auction, compared to $9,276 for the Gehl 562. That's a $6,043 difference. Based on 42 verified Canadian auction results tracked by TrackCheck, here's the full breakdown.
The Verdict
The Caterpillar 118C is the better value buy for most Canadian buyers, averaging $6,043 less than the 562.
